Primal-dual method for robust spectral estimation of complex valued sequences

A primal-dual method for estimating the spectrum of a complex sequence is provided that minimizes the lp norm of the complex spectrum for 1≪p≪2 via solution of the dual problem in complex space. This provides reduced spectral leakage, enhanced spectral resolution, and robustness to missing data samples when compared to the minimum l2 norm spectral estimate. The optimization of the dual problem converges quickly in a small number of gradient search steps, providing solutions to large problems in very short time. Examples are provided that demonstrate the narrow, spiky nature of the spectrum, the reduced spectral leakage, and robustness to unevenly sampled data.
